SUNDAY SERVICE RECAP SHAKAWE
MESSAGE: SIGNATURE OF GOD

2 Corinthians 12:12
“Truly the signs of an apostle were wrought among you in all patience, in signs, and wonders, and mighty deeds.

Paul is saying that his ministry was authenticated by evidence of God's power, not merely by words or titles.
There were three major evidences:

1. Patience:enduring trials and remaining faithful.

2. Signs and wonders: supernatural manifestations of God's power.

3. Mighty deeds: works that demonstrated God's ability through the ministry.

A signature proves who signed a document. Likewise, God's signature upon a ministry is demonstrated through the fruit, character, power, and transformation that accompany it.Paul did not simply say, “I am an apostle.” His life and ministry provided evidence.

Don't only carry the title, carry the evidence.God's signature should be visible through:

Character
Faithfulness
Power
Changed lives
Signs and wonders
Fruit that glorifies Christ

And importantly signs are not the foundation of our faith, Jesus Christ is. The evidence should always point people back to Him.

DAY 12/12 FASTING AND PRAYER

Matthew 24:42
“Therefore keep watch, because you do not know on what day your Lord will come.”

Matthew 24 contains Jesus' teaching about the destruction of the temple, the signs of the end times, His second coming, and the importance of being spiritually prepared.

Jesus tells His disciples that the magnificent temple in Jerusalem will eventually be destroyed. When they ask Him about the signs of His coming and the end of the age, Jesus warns them about false prophets, false messiahs, wars, rumors of wars, famines, earthquakes, persecution, betrayal, and increasing wickedness.

Jesus also teaches that the Gospel of the Kingdom will be preached throughout the whole world, and then the end will come. He warns believers not to be deceived by people claiming to be Christ or announcing that His coming has already happened.

Jesus describes His return as sudden and visible, like lightning that flashes across the sky. No one knows the exact day or hour except the Father. Therefore, believers must remain watchful and ready.

The chapter concludes with the Parable of the Faithful and Wicked Servants. The faithful servant remains responsible and obedient while waiting for his master's return, while the wicked servant becomes careless and abusive because he thinks the master is delayed.

DAY 11/12 FASTING AND PRAYER

Matthew 23:12
For those who exalt themselves will be humbled, and those who humble themselves will be exalted.

Matthew 23 contains Jesus' strong warning against hypocrisy, pride, and religious self-righteousness. Jesus addresses the crowds and His disciples concerning the scribes and Pharisees.

Jesus acknowledges that the scribes and Pharisees taught the Law of Moses, but He warns the people not to imitate their behavior, because they taught rules that they themselves did not practice. They desired recognition, public honor, and positions of importance.

Jesus repeatedly pronounces “woe” upon them because of their hypocrisy. They were preventing people from entering God's Kingdom, making converts who became even more spiritually lost, focusing on minor religious details while neglecting the more important matters of justice, mercy, and faithfulness, and appearing righteous outwardly while being corrupt inwardly.

Jesus compares them to whitewashed tombs—beautiful on the outside but full of uncleanness inside. He also condemns their rejection and persecution of God's prophets.

The chapter ends with Jesus expressing deep sorrow over Jerusalem, because its people repeatedly rejected God's messengers. He longs to gather them under His protection, but they were unwilling.

DAY 10/12 FASTING AND PRAYER

Matthew 22:37–39
“Love the Lord your God with all your heart and with all your soul and with all your mind. This is the first and greatest commandment. And the second is like it: Love your neighbor as yourself.”

Matthew 22 contains several teachings of Jesus that reveal what God desires from His people.

Jesus begins with the Parable of the Wedding Banquet. A king prepares a wedding feast for his son, but many invited guests refuse to come. The king then invites others from the streets. This teaches about God's invitation into His Kingdom and the importance of responding to that invitation with genuine faith and righteousness.

The religious leaders then try to trap Jesus with difficult questions. The Pharisees ask whether it is lawful to pay taxes to Caesar. Jesus responds, “Give back to Caesar what is Caesar's, and to God what is God's,” teaching the importance of fulfilling earthly responsibilities while giving God first place.

The Sadducees question Jesus about the resurrection. Jesus explains that God is the God of the living and affirms the reality of resurrection.

A Pharisee then asks Jesus which commandment is greatest. Jesus gives the central command: love God completely and love your neighbor as yourself.

Finally, Jesus asks the Pharisees about the identity of the Messiah. They acknowledge that the Messiah is David's Son, but Jesus shows from Scripture that the Messiah is also David's Lord, pointing to His divine identity.
